Atlanta Arborist Services, LLC is a full-service, licensed and insured tree care company that has served Atlanta since 2014. Founder Josh Reuterskiold is an ISA Certified Arborist and a Qualified Tree Risk Assessor, and all of the company's services are led or performed by ISA Certified Arborists. Work follows the ANSI A300 tree pruning standards recommended by the International Society of Arboriculture. Services include hazard tree removals, target and deadwood pruning, stump grinding, storm damage cleanup, plant health care, tree inspections, tree protection plans, permit application submittals, and tree appraisals. The company's stated mission is to save trees, not destroy them.

Can I remove any tree within the City of Atlanta?
Not without a permit in many cases. Trees measuring six inches or greater in diameter breast height are protected under Section 158 of Atlanta's tree ordinance and require a permit before injuring, destroying, or removing them. We can handle the permit application submittal for you.
What if I live outside the city limits? Does a tree ordinance still apply?
Yes. Each municipality has its own tree ordinance, and properties outside formal city limits fall under their county's ordinance. Our FAQ page links the ordinances for Fulton County, DeKalb County, and a number of metro Atlanta municipalities.

What is included in a tree inspection?
We offer three levels. Level one is a visual walkaround inspection of the crown, trunk, and roots. Level two adds root excavation and inspection plus heartwood sounding. Level three is an advanced inspection that can include tree core sampling, soil sampling, resistograph modeling, root collar excavations, and drone inspections.
What is an arborist prescription?
It is a tree health care plan used to protect trees during construction. A prescription may be required when 20 to 32 percent of a tree's critical root zone will be impacted, and it helps meet local tree ordinance requirements.
